TROUBLESHOOTING-- STANDARD ELECTRO/MECHANICAL
SYMPTOM PROBABLE CAUSE REMEDY
COMPRESSOR WILL NOT BUILD Air Demand is Too Great Check service lines for leaks or open valves up
FULL DISCHARGE PRESSURE.
Dirty Air Filter Check the filter indicator and inspect and/or
change element if required.
Pressure Regulator Out of Adjustment Adjust regulator according to control
adjustment instructions in the Maintenance
section.
Defective Pressure Regulator Check diaphragm and replace if necessary
(kit available).
LINE PRESSURE RISES ABOVE Leak in C ontrol System Causing Ch eck for leaks.
CUT --- OUT PRESSURE SETTING Loss of Pressure Signals
ON PRESSURE SWITCH
Defective Pressure Switch Check that diaphragm and contacts are not
damaged. Replace if necessary.
Defective Regulator Valve Check that air bleeds from control orifice
when the pressure switch contacts open.
Readjust; Repair or replace it if necessary (kit avail
able).
Plugged Control Line Strainer Clean strainer (screen and o’ring replacement kit
available).
Defective Blowdown Valve Check that sump pressure is exhausted to
the atmosphere when the pressure switch
contacts open. Repair or replace if neces---
sary (kit available).
High Pressure Shutdown Switch is Readjust or replace.
Defective or Incorrectly Adj usted
EXCESSIVE COMPRESSOR FLUID Clogged Return Line or Orifice Clean strainer (screen and o--- ring replace---
CONSUMPTION ment kit available).
Clean orifice.
Separator Element Damaged or
Not Functioning Properly Change separator.
Leak in the L ubrication System Check all pipes, connections and compo---
nents.
Excess Fluid Foaming Drain and change.
Fluid Level Too High Drain and change.
PRESSURE RELIEF VALVE OPEN Defective Pressure Relief Valve Replace.
REPEATEDLY
Plugged Separator Check separator d iff erential.
LIQUID WATER IN COMPRESSED Water Vapor Condensation from Cooling Remove the water vapor from compressed air prior
AIR LINES and Compression Occurs Naturally to distribution through the air system. Check opera ---
tion of aftercooler and moisture separator. Install a
compressed air dryer sized for the flow and dryness
level required. (Note: Filters may also be required to
remove particulates, liquid oil aerosols or for oil vapor
removal. Change cartridges as recommended by the
filter manufacturerer). Check all drain traps routinely
to insure their proper operation. Maintain them regu---
lary.
